For those of you who don't have armada installed and working via Dos Box here are directions that I posted in an earlier thread.
Directions
1.Download dosbox .72 (Best to use a frontend like DFend as it makes configuration A LOT easier.)
2. Install Armada in a folder (preferably in a folder in your dosbox folder though It doesn't matter) and install joystick with thrustmaster. (I have discovered that if you use it without thrustmaster the joystick becomes rather wonky)
4. To play Internet with Armada, Download netbios_binary.zip from the first post on this thread, and place NETBIOS.exe and dll files directly in your dosbox folder. (DO NOT copy dosbox.exe from this folder as it is older and unneeded.)
(Note: PG does not need NetBios.exe)
5. If you want to host, you need to configure your router to forward port 213. It differs from router to router so If you don't know how to do it, I'd check your user's manual.
6. In your dosbox.conf file, set: core=dynamic, cycles=10000, joysticktype=fcs (This actually enables Thrustmaster emulation in Dosbox), timed=flase, ipx=true, and anything else you might desire.
(timed=false is important, as your joystick gets a little wonky with it. Armada.exe and pg.exe doesn't like it if it is set true and cycles=max, which is what generally happens when cycles is set to auto) (HCl's wonderful but ancient patched EXE is no longer needed with Dosbox .72. Seriously, don't need it don't use it!)
7. On the very bottom of the dosbox.conf file, (after [autoexe]) or in dosbox itself type... (* = only needed for armada.conf not pg.conf)
mount c [Armada folder dir]
mount b [Dosbox folder dir]*
ipxnet startserver 213 (your forwarded port) OR ipxnet connect [IP adress] (Depending if you are client or host, and the host must be up first as it must connect BEFORE netbios is launched as netbios will change the ip otherwise!)
b:*
NetBios.exe*
c:
armada.exe or pg.exe
exit (not needed but is good to be put in conf files as it saves you the hassle of closing dosbox when quitting)
That's it, start dosbox!
Be sure to press alt-O to calibrate your joystick
